Hype’s Exclusive: Bleeping Away With Imma *Bleep* YouUp

Local house music trio Imma *Bleep* YouUp made up of Mr. Fluff, Addic3rd and Unkel Jaymz also known as Bo Amir Iqram, Kelvin Lam and James Lee, was formed in late 2010 and are known for their ability to tear the roof up with good vibes and tunes infused with comical antics. Dubbed the wildest trio of Malaysia, Imma *Bleep* YouUp became an overnight sensation on soundcloud.com with their remixes of cartoon theme songs including the Angry Bird theme song — Fat Angry Birds.

Inspired and influenced by DJs such as Swedish House Mafia, Dada Life, Swanky Tunes, Gregori Klosman, Tommy Trash, Avicii, Alesso and more, Imma *Bleep* YouUp’s big room sound and energy as well as comical antics on stage is a constant reminder of what fun is all about.

Bringing the fun wherever we talked to the boys of Imma *Bleep* YouUp who recently performed at one of the biggest party to date, H-Artistry Penang. Find out what we talked about here:

Q: You’ve been in the music industry for a while now, how would you say things have changed from when you first started?

When we first started, the music scene was not as accepting of dance music as it is now, though pop music was already applying the 4×4 beats at the time. With the kind of music we play, it was harder to get jobs in the beginning because people wanted more commercialised DJs. It’s still somewhat the same now but it’s changed in the sense that people nowadays are more open and more receptive to the kind of music we play.

Q: What makes Imma *Bleep* YouUp stand out as compared to other DJs?

We are pretty much just like every other man. We don’t dress fancily or anything like that. We are ourselves when we play because we believe that the most important thing is for us to have fun ourselves before our audience can. When we are having fun, our audiences are having fun. That’s how it works.

Q: What are some of the crazy things that you guys have done while performing?

Oh one too many. Bo crowd surfs, in a club by the way. He has jumped off a stage, jumped into a pool. We do a lot cray things.

Q: Are there any upcoming plans for Imma *Bleep* YouUp in the rest of 2014?

Well for starters we are going to be releasing a bunch of stuff with several international labels this year. We are not going to mention which label so you will just have to wait and when our materials are out, you’ll go “OMG these guys are Malaysians!!!” Haha!

Q: Where does Imma *Bleep* YouUp see themselves in five years?

In Los Angeles next to Swedish House Mafia’s house. We’ll probably be outside screaming “LET US IN!!” Haha. Or it will probably be like “Imma *Bleep* YouUp broke Swedish House Mafia’s record and sold out Madison Square Garden in 2 seconds!” Haha.

Q: Where do you get your inspirations for your set/sounds?

Our inspirations have grown from when we first started. We used to be heavily influenced by Swedish House Mafia, we still are but now there’s also a lot of Diplo, Knife Party and a whole lot more.

Q: Apart from dance music, what other genres do you guys listen to?

All sorts really — from heavy metal to jazz to hip hop. It depends on where we are and at what time.
